THE LAST GANG from Orange County in Southern California has released their third album, titled ”Obscene Daydreams“. The free translation of the album title is approximately as follows:

Obscene Daydreams

That sounds interesting.

The band processes experiences and what people like them are concerned with in a sun-drenched spot on Earth across the 11 tracks of the album. That could be trivial, but it is not. This is proven, among other things, by the lyrics to “NRA Back 2 School“. The NRA is now a very influential organization and a significant gun lobbyist.

Or take “Rumors“. A text balancing between feminism and a WTF attitude.

“Dogmatic Capitalizer“ is a cynical, almost tasteless song about the system we all live in. No, it is not democracy; it is capitalism.

One experience the band likely had was a car ride from Rome to Berlin, which took about twenty hours. You don’t do that every day, even if the cities are only mentioned as examples.

The band is certainly thinking about the world, their environment, and themselves.

All of this is wrapped in fine, varied melodic mid-tempo punk rock of the Californian school.

The album was produced by Cameron Webb, who has also worked with Pennywise, Alkaline Trio, and NoFx. So it’s no surprise that the sound is beyond any doubt. And of course, the album is released on Fat Wreck Chords.

There you know what you’re getting.

THE LAST GANG knows how to please, and with the charismatic female vocals that swing between anger and despair and lovingly whispered words, the band has something special.
